Title Protector
Description Your planet has assembled the world's top scientists and engineers to build the most powerful ship ever seen. Your mission: Protect your planet from an invasion of aliens that resemble pi. A 100% Graphical Game including an older text version of the game.
Author Joe DiSalvo (jvdthwip@gmail.com)
Category TI-83/84 Plus BASIC Games (Arcade/Shooters)

Review by  Jonathan Pezzino
Reviewed on 2004-06-22
“Protector” is a truly amazing game. The graphics are great for a BASIC game, yet not so complex that they slow down the game. The gamplay is easy, addicting, and fun, and the entire game is crisp and well done. The only complaint I have is that the older text version is actually more fun than the newer one.
